By Product Type
Lithium Cobalt Oxide:
Lithium cobalt oxide (LCO) batteries are well-known for their high energy density and are commonly used in consumer electronics like smartphones and laptops. Their ability to deliver high voltage and maintain a stable output makes them a preferred choice in applications where space is limited yet efficiency is desired. However, the high cost of cobalt and concerns regarding its supply chain impact the widespread adoption of this battery type. With ongoing research focusing on alternatives, LCO batteries are facing competition from new chemistries. Despite these challenges, the LCO segment continues to hold a significant share in the market due to its longstanding presence and established performance metrics.
Lithium Manganese Oxide:
Lithium manganese oxide (LMO) batteries are celebrated for their thermal stability and safety profile, making them suitable for applications in power tools and medical devices. Their ability to sustain high discharge rates without compromising safety adds to their desirability. This product type has gained traction in the automotive market, particularly for hybrid electric vehicles, due to its robustness and reliability. Despite having a lower energy density compared to LCO batteries, LMO’s safety features and cost-effectiveness position it as a viable option, contributing to the growth of the cylindrical lithium-ion battery market.
Lithium Iron Phosphate:
Lithium iron phosphate (LFP) batteries are renowned for their safety and thermal stability, making them a popular choice in industrial applications and energy storage systems. Their long cycle life and quick charging capabilities render them particularly advantageous for applications that require rapid discharge and recharge cycles. The growing interest in renewable energy solutions and electric vehicles has further enhanced the appeal of LFP batteries, as they offer a sustainable alternative to traditional energy sources. Moreover, the lower environmental impact associated with iron compared to cobalt positions LFP as a favorable choice in an increasingly eco-conscious market.
Lithium Nickel Manganese Cobalt Oxide:
Lithium nickel manganese cobalt oxide (NMC) batteries are characterized by their balanced performance across energy density, power output, and thermal stability, making them suitable for a wide range of applications, including electric vehicles and energy storage systems. The versatility of NMC batteries allows manufacturers to tailor their chemistry to meet specific performance criteria, thus enhancing their attractiveness in various sectors. Additionally, the increasing adoption of electric vehicles, driven by global sustainability initiatives, is expected to significantly boost demand for NMC batteries. As technology continues to evolve, NMC batteries are positioned to play a critical role in the future of cylindrical lithium-ion battery applications.
Lithium Nickel Cobalt Aluminum Oxide:
Lithium nickel cobalt aluminum oxide (NCA) batteries are known for their superior energy density and longevity, making them a preferred option for high-performance applications, particularly in electric vehicles. The unique composition of NCA allows for improved thermal stability while maintaining high discharge capabilities. As the automotive industry pivots towards electric mobility, the demand for NCA batteries is expected to surge, supported by advancements in battery management systems and manufacturing processes. Furthermore, their efficient performance in energy storage applications further augments their market position, making NCA batteries a significant segment within the cylindrical lithium-ion battery landscape.

Threats
Despite the promising outlook for the cylindrical lithium-ion battery market, several threats could hinder growth. One of the most pressing issues is the volatility of raw material prices, particularly lithium, cobalt, and nickel, which are essential components in battery manufacturing. Fluctuations in supply due to geopolitical tensions, mining disruptions, or capacity constraints could lead to increased production costs and, consequently, higher prices for end consumers. Moreover, the reliance on cobalt, often sourced from conflict-prone regions, poses ethical and sustainability concerns for manufacturers and consumers alike. Addressing these issues will be crucial for maintaining market stability and ensuring long-term growth.
Another potential threat is the rapid pace of technological advancement and competition from alternative battery technologies. As research progresses in areas such as solid-state batteries and other chemistries, cylindrical lithium-ion batteries may face challenges in maintaining their market share. These emerging technologies promise enhanced performance, safety, and sustainability, potentially attracting investments and consumer preference away from traditional lithium-ion batteries. To remain competitive, established manufacturers must continually innovate and improve their product offerings while closely monitoring industry trends to adapt to changing market dynamics.
